Werner Almesberger
6adfd4b1fd
prod/doc/flash.html: described the flashing process
2011-05-21 12:13:25 -03:00
Werner Almesberger
e9d65fbfd3
prod/: added atusb-flash script and adapted infrastructure
...
- atusb-flash: flash boot loader and application
- Makefile (PHONY, flash): invoke atusb-flash
- Common (REF_EXEC): execute a command on the host with the reference
device
- Common (_doit, expect, expect_re): moved command execution to separate
function, for better sharing
- Common (doit): new function for executing a command without grepping
through its output
- Common (begin): make profile argument optional
2011-05-21 12:13:25 -03:00
Werner Almesberger
21c70eb6c2
prod/doc/setup.fig: added an arrow to drawing for atusb flashing
2011-05-21 11:07:37 -03:00
Werner Almesberger
e605d27cd2
prod/doc/setup.html: put sections in a more logical order
2011-05-19 18:59:29 -03:00
Werner Almesberger
aa75581e8d
prod/doc/: added atrf-xtal run time; some minor cleanup
2011-05-19 17:05:01 -03:00
Werner Almesberger
251a749515
prod/: cleaned up atben clock frequency test
...
- prod/Common (begin), prod/atben: added clock reference file argument
- prod/atben (xtal_ben): use atrf-xtal options -b and -p to determine
whether the clock frequency is correct
2011-05-19 16:45:22 -03:00
Werner Almesberger
68e56afd3d
prod/doc/setup.html: added reference clock count; fixed garbled sentence
2011-05-19 16:17:34 -03:00
Werner Almesberger
e0ac5c9fb0
prod/doc/analysis.html: we actually don't need to kill atrf-proxy for atrf-xtal
2011-05-19 15:03:12 -03:00
Werner Almesberger
f52fbe1f6f
prod/doc/analysis.html: added borders to tables; use −
2011-05-19 14:46:53 -03:00
Werner Almesberger
47b710dcb1
prod/doc/analysis.html: more material on checking the supply voltages
2011-05-19 13:55:03 -03:00
Werner Almesberger
dc40ff60a6
prod/doc/setup.html: corrected mangled sentence
2011-05-18 23:04:54 -03:00
Werner Almesberger
6446a6ef49
prod/Makefile (ben): used simplified setup with only one atben and one atusb
2011-05-18 23:04:54 -03:00
Werner Almesberger
d2fda376d4
prod/doc/analysis.html: added precision clock measurement for atben
2011-05-18 23:04:54 -03:00
Werner Almesberger
430a29695d
prod/doc/: added up/prev/next links to topic pages
2011-05-18 14:55:22 -03:00
Werner Almesberger
3d2bed508a
prod/doc/: adjusted heading level and section separators of topic pages
2011-05-18 14:43:45 -03:00
Werner Almesberger
e11d7b15cc
prod/doc/index.html: split into one file per topic
2011-05-18 14:25:54 -03:00
Werner Almesberger
f5b1693a0c
prod/doc/index.html: added section separators; expanded setup section
2011-05-18 14:04:59 -03:00
Werner Almesberger
1bfe86ac1b
tools/atrf-proxy/atrf-proxy.c: new option -b to background/daemonize
...
- atrf-proxy.c (usage): added detailed description of the arguments
- atrf-proxy.c (usage, main): new option -b to daemonize after
initialization
2011-05-18 13:53:01 -03:00
Werner Almesberger
43f179d6d8
tools/lib/: new helper function for daemonification
...
- include/daemon.h (daemonize), lib/daemon.c: shed all ties with the
process' previous surroundings
- lib/Makefile (OBJS): added daemon.o
2011-05-18 13:34:26 -03:00
Werner Almesberger
e86997e94d
prod/doc/index.html: more fault analysis, mainly clock frequency
2011-05-18 07:23:11 -03:00
Werner Almesberger
b9a30541ac
prod/doc/flow.fig: draw feedback (information vs. physical items) dashed
2011-05-18 00:01:22 -03:00
Werner Almesberger
c2163a6954
prod/Common (expect, expect_re): allow multiple arguments (for options)
2011-05-17 22:07:24 -03:00
Werner Almesberger
32744af2ab
prod/atusb: separated flashing from testing; added enumeration and ID test
...
- atusb (flash, dfu): removed (to be handled by separate script)
- atusb (enumerate): implemented enumeration test
- atusb: enabled "identify", since the local anomaly has been solved
2011-05-17 21:58:09 -03:00
Werner Almesberger
d0ab9d92c2
prod/doc: some initial test process documentation (still very incomplete)
2011-05-17 21:57:18 -03:00
Werner Almesberger
fc26eb0549
prod/Common: get real driver spec with atrf-id instead of assuming "default"
2011-04-20 09:00:28 -03:00
Werner Almesberger
cd59b8524b
prod/: on-going development
...
- prod/Common: added section titles
- prod/Common (begin): new command to set up and check the test environment
- prof/atben: call "begin" to set up the test environment
- prod/Common (spectrum): added the profile
- prod/Makefile: convenience commands, for development
- prod/atben: run "identify" after checking the GPIOs
- prod/atusb: test script for ATUSB
2011-04-20 08:13:27 -03:00
Werner Almesberger
04db5e0418
prod/: some elements of a production test system (in progress)
2011-04-20 01:29:11 -03:00